🟡🔵 Hellas Veron 0 – 1 Sassuolo  ⚫️🟢

Hellas Verona was defeated by Sassuolo at the Marc’Antonio Bentegodi Stadium. After a strong first half, Verona encountered their second consecutive loss. Sassuolo secured three crucial points with a penalty from Andrea Pinamonti, which was first saved by Montipò but then followed up by the same Neroverdi striker scoring in the 71st minute. Grosso’s team celebrated their second straight victory, while Verona continues to face challenges.

⚪️🔵  Lazio  3 – 3 Torino 🐂

Lazio and Torino concluded in a draw at the Olimpico di Roma Stadium. Most notably, it ended with Cataldi’s penalty, making it 3-3 in the 103rd minute, followed by his emotional celebration, fitting for a captain, as he kissed his chest and made a tentative run under the Nordbahnhof. This was a significant game for Coach Maurizio Sarri, marking his 300th match, as he faced off against former player Baroni, who received a chant of honor from the Curva.

🟡🔵  Parma 0 – 1 Lecce 🟡🔴 

Lecce achieved their first victory of the season by defeating Parma at the Ennio Tardini Stadium. They secured their first three crucial points in the standings, allowing Eusebio Di Francesco’s squad to equal Parma with 5 points. However, Cuesta’s team was held to a draw after their initial win against Torino. Lecce’s victory came from a goal by Riccardo Sottil in the 38th minute. The former AC Milan and Fiorentina player netted the winning goal with a cross-shot that caught goalkeeper Suzuki off guard. Sottil scored with a right-footed shot from long distance, placing it in the bottom right corner. He was assisted by Antonino Gallo.

⚫️🔵  Inter 4 – 1 Cremonese   🩶❤️

Inter outplayed Cremonese  at the Giuseppe Meazza Stadium. Inter has now reached 12 points, while Cremonese remains at 9 points. This is Inter’s fifth consecutive victory across the league and cup. The Nerazzurri dominated the match for most of the time, breaking the deadlock early with a goal from Lautaro Martínez. Additional goals from Ange-Yoan Bonny, Federico Dimarco, and Nicolò Barella confirmed the win. Cremonese did score a late goal through Federico Bonazzoli in the 87th minute. Next, the Nerazzurri will visit Roma, while Cremonese will take on Udinese at home.

⚫️🔵  Atalanta 1 – 1 Como  ⚪️🔵

Atalanta and Como finished in a tie at the New Balance Stadium.  Goals from Lazar Samardzic for Atalanta and Maximo Perrone for Como in the 6th and 19th minutes, respectively. This challenging match between the Lombardy teams concluded in the 94th minute, resulting in a draw that holds significant value for Como, securing a vital point in a tough environment.  Atalanta, now with 10 points, falls to 6th place, while Como moves to 8th place with 9 points. Juric and Fabregas’s squads will face Lazio and Juventus, respectively, in the upcoming matchday.

🔴🔵  Bologna 4 – 0 Pisa  🔵

Bologna showcased their skills with a master class performance, defeating Pisa at the Renato Dall’Ara Stadium. This result is undoubtedly a total humiliation for Pisa, who conceded 4 goals without managing to score even a consolation goal. In the league standings, Bologna rises to 10 points, now level with the European zone. Unfortunately, Pisa remains at the bottom with only 2 points. After the break, matches between Pisa-Verona and Cagliari-Bologna took place. Pisa was down to 10 players since the 36th minute when Idrissa Touré received a red card. Bologna’s goals came from Nicolò Cambiaghi, Nikola Moro, Riccardo Orsolini, and Jens Jens Odgaard, resulting in a 4-0 victory, a true poker!

  ⚜️ Fiorentina 1 – 2 AS Roma  🟡🔴

Fiorentina failed to secure a victory in their home match at the Artemio Franchi Stadium. Roma triumphed with a score of 2-1.  Goals from Matìas Soulé in the 22nd minute and Bryan Cristante in the 30th minute.  They overturned Moise Kean’s early goal in the 14th minute. Today, Romas has achieved its first three away wins of a league season for the fourth time in its history.  That is, following the seasons of 1991/92, 2013/14, and 2017/18. We could say that it’s not the best time for Stefano Pioli, who has now faced a third home defeat and is still in search of his first league victory. Fiorentina, with only 3 points so far, has dropped to the 17th position. After the international break, Pioli will be at San Siro to take on Milan on Sunday, October 19.  Gasperini will host Inter at the Olimpico on Saturday, October 18.

 🔵  Napoli 2 – 1 Genoa 🔴⚫️

Napoli continues to defend their title securing a victory at the Diego Armando Maradona Stadium. The situation was tense as Napoli came from behind to defeat Genoa 2-1. Genoa initially took the lead in the 33rd minute with a back-heel goal from Ekhator. However, in the second half, Anguissa equalized with a header in the 57th minute, and Hojlund sealed the win in the 75th minute after a save from Leali. Unfortunately, Lobotka and Politano sustained injuries. With this win, Napoli reaches 15 points and climbs to the top position. In their upcoming league match, Napoli will travel to Torino, while Genoa will host Parma.

⚪️⚫️  Juventus 0 – 0 AC Milan  🔴⚫️ 

  The match between Juventus and Milan concluded with a score of 0-0. Massimiliano Allegri, making his first appearance at the Stadium as an opponent, had reasons to worry about Christian Pulisic’s missed penalty. Milan squandered at least two opportunities that Leao (who replaced Gimenez) was unable to finish. Tudor’s squad, fresh off a Champions League draw against Villarreal, nearly found the net early in the second half, with Gatti being thwarted by a remarkable save from Maignan.
